// 后端返回html结构,前端打开新窗口展示(含有网络js脚本)let data = res.data;let page = window.open("about:blank", "_blank");page.document.write(data); // page.document.body.innerHtml = data;这种的js文件不会执行,只会展示静态页面page.document.close(); // 主要是这一步,不加会存在问题,关闭一个由 document.open 方法打开的输出流,并显示选定的数据
